This guide provides a complete overview of 10ml bottles of bacteriostatic water, often utilized in pharmaceutical settings. Bacteriostatic water, typically purified H2O, is enhanced with a trace amount of a antimicrobial agent , including benzyl alcohol, to prevent microbial proliferation after the package 10ml bacteriostatic water has been opened.
